President Bouteflika ordered to send emergency aid to Gaza and Tajikistan

Algeria sent six military planes loaded with different humanitarian aid on Sunday to Gaza and Tajikistan.

Algerian solidarity minister who supervised the delivery said the act is part of relations between Algeria and the two countries.

“President Abdelaziz Bouteflika ordered to send emergency aid to Gaza due to the embargo on it,” said the minister.Tajikistan has suffered from natural catastrophes brought by abnormally cold weather since January.

A total of 4,000 blankets were delivered to Gaza and Tajikistan; 2,000 for each. Some 140 tons of food including milk, sugar and pasta as well as 20 tons of medicines were airlifted from Algeria.The two countries’ ambassadors to Algeria attended the delivery at Boufarik military airport.The ambassador of Tajikistan said his country’s president will soon pay a visit to Algeria at the invitation of Algerian President Bouteflika.For his part, the solidarity minister said Algeria will provide other aid to the two countries.
